Dillon Gee had an incredible first Major League start going 7 strong inning and only allowing 1 run on 2 hits. He didn’t allow a hit until the sixth when Willie Harris took him deep to right. He was cruising only throwing 86 pitches through the 7 innings. It was an extremely impressive start and I’m intrigued to see more.
The Mets jumped ahead early on an Ike Davis 3-run homer in the first inning. Overall, the Mets still only had 6 hits and 2 walks as a team continuing their putrid performance offensively this season.
The Mets even up the series in Washington and play an early rubber game tomorrow at 12:35.
